Key Product Categories and Features
TOURIT's portfolio centers on soft-sided coolers under Sports & Outdoors > Outdoor Recreation > Camping & Hiking > Camp Kitchen > Coolers, offering versatile solutions for every outing.
- Insulated Capacity: Models like the TOURIT Soft Sided Cooler Bag hold 48 or 60 cans, with thick foam insulation retaining ice for 24+ hours even in hot weather.
- Leakproof Design: RF-welded seams and waterproof liners prevent spills, making cleanup effortless after beach days or fishing trips.
- Collapsible & Portable: Folds flat for easy storage in backpacks or car trunks; lightweight at under 5 lbs empty, with reinforced handles and shoulder straps.
- Durable Materials: Heavy-duty 600D Oxford fabric resists tears, UV rays, and abrasions; includes exterior pockets for utensils, phones, and wipes.
- Versatile Use: Ideal for picnics, camping, travel, workouts, or office lunches; some models feature antimicrobial linings for food safety.

FAQ
How long does ice last in a TOURIT cooler?
TOURIT coolers typically keep ice for 24-36 hours in moderate conditions, up to 48 hours when pre-chilled and packed efficiently. Users confirm excellent retention even on 90°F+ days.
Are TOURIT coolers leakproof?
Yes, featuring RF-welded seams and a waterproof PEVA liner, they prevent leaks from melting ice, ensuring dry interiors for all adventures.
Can TOURIT coolers hold wine bottles or large items?
The 48/60 can models accommodate standard wine bottles upright and flexible items like sandwiches; check dimensions for specifics, but they're versatile for various foods.
Is the TOURIT cooler bag machine washable?
Spot clean with mild soap and air dry; avoid machine washing to preserve insulation integrity and stitching.
